From Energy-Intensive Boxes to Regenerative Spaces
Traditional gyms were, for decades, energy-intensive boxes: large air-conditioned spaces, banks of cardio machines consuming electricity, extensive lighting, hot showers, and often 24/7 operations. According to analyses from organizations such as the International Energy Agency, commercial buildings account for a substantial share of global energy use and emissions, and fitness clubs sit near the higher end of intensity due to their operational hours and hot water demand. In 2026, leading operators in markets from Germany and Netherlands to Canada and Japan are reframing facilities as regenerative spaces that contribute positively to local ecosystems and communities. This shift is not merely about installing efficient LED lighting or motion sensors; it is about integrating building design, equipment selection, digital technology, and behavioral nudging into a coherent sustainability strategy. Architectural firms specializing in wellness design, alongside sustainability consultancies, are increasingly collaborating with gym brands to incorporate passive ventilation, natural lighting, low-embodied-carbon materials, and biophilic elements that enhance both environmental performance and member well-being. Energy, Equipment, and the Electrified Gym
The heart of many fitness facilities remains their equipment floor, and this is where some of the most visible energy-related changes are occurring. Cardio machines that once drew power passively are now increasingly part of interconnected, data-rich ecosystems that optimize energy use, feed analytics into facility management systems, and in some experimental cases, even recover small amounts of energy from human movement. While energy-generating treadmills and bikes are unlikely to power an entire club, they play a powerful symbolic and educational role, helping members connect their workouts with broader energy literacy and sustainability awareness.
Manufacturers in the United States, Europe, and Asia are investing heavily in more efficient motors, longer-lasting components, and modular designs that enable repair and refurbishment rather than full replacement, aligning with circular economy principles promoted by organizations such as the Ellen MacArthur Foundation. For operators, partnering with equipment providers that offer take-back programs, recycled materials, and transparent lifecycle assessments is becoming a marker of due diligence and environmental responsibility.
Beyond equipment, the electrification of building systems is accelerating. Gyms in Norway, Sweden, and Denmark, where renewable energy penetration is high, are early adopters of fully electric heating and cooling systems paired with smart thermostats and demand-response capabilities that adjust usage based on grid conditions. In Australia, California, and parts of Europe, where heatwaves and energy price volatility are intensifying, facility managers are collaborating with utilities and energy service companies to implement advanced energy management systems that integrate rooftop solar, battery storage, and dynamic pricing. Water, Waste, and the Hidden Footprint of Comfort
While energy often dominates sustainability discussions, water and waste remain critical, especially for large facilities with extensive locker rooms, pools, saunas, and laundry services. In water-stressed regions such as parts of South Africa, Spain, Italy, and Western United States, gym operators are learning that water efficiency is no longer optional. Low-flow fixtures, smart metering, and greywater recycling systems are becoming standard in new builds and major renovations, with some facilities in Singapore and United Arab Emirates going further by integrating onsite water treatment and reuse systems. Waste management, meanwhile, is evolving from simple recycling bins to holistic material strategies that address everything from disposable toiletries and single-use plastics to equipment packaging and end-of-life textiles. Partnerships with textile recyclers, local social enterprises, and circular design startups are enabling gyms to divert uniforms, towels, and branded merchandise from landfills while supporting community employment and training. Health, Air Quality, and the Post-Pandemic Standard
The COVID-19 pandemic fundamentally altered expectations around indoor air quality, hygiene, and health risk management, and by 2026, these expectations have solidified into new norms for fitness facilities worldwide. Ventilation rates, filtration standards, and occupancy management are now central to both regulatory compliance and member trust, particularly in dense urban markets across United States, United Kingdom, Germany, China, and Japan. Sustainable gyms are increasingly integrating health-centric design features that go beyond compliance: higher rates of fresh air exchange, use of low-VOC materials, real-time air quality monitoring displayed on member-facing screens, and zoning strategies that separate high-intensity training areas from quieter, recovery-focused spaces. These approaches mirror best practices in healthy building standards such as WELL Building Standard and LEED, which recognize that occupant health and environmental performance are mutually reinforcing. Digitalization, Data, and Smarter Operations
Digital transformation has swept through the fitness sector, and sustainability is one of its most compelling use cases. Cloud-based facility management platforms, Internet of Things (IoT) sensors, and AI-driven analytics now give operators unprecedented visibility into how energy, water, and space are used throughout the day. By 2026, leading chains in North America, Europe, and Asia-Pacific are using these tools to identify inefficiencies, benchmark performance across locations, and continuously refine operations.
Occupancy sensors and smart access systems, for example, make it possible to align HVAC and lighting schedules with real-time usage rather than static timetables, reducing wasted energy during off-peak hours. Equipment telemetry, meanwhile, provides insights into utilization patterns that can inform layout decisions, maintenance schedules, and capital planning. Jobs, Skills, and the Emerging Green Workforce in Fitness
As gyms adapt for a sustainable future, the profiles and skills of their workforce are changing as well. Sustainability is no longer the exclusive domain of a single "green officer" or external consultant; it is becoming a shared responsibility that touches facility managers, trainers, sales teams, and corporate leadership. In markets such as United Kingdom, Germany, Netherlands, and Nordic countries, job descriptions increasingly reference familiarity with energy management systems, ESG reporting, and community engagement around sustainability.
Professional bodies and training organizations are beginning to introduce sustainability modules into fitness certifications, covering topics such as environmental health, climate literacy, and inclusive program design that accommodates vulnerable populations affected by climate-related stressors, such as heatwaves. At the same time, roles in facilities management and corporate sustainability within large fitness chains are becoming more specialized, requiring expertise in building performance, data analysis, and regulatory compliance.

Regulatory Pressures and Global Divergence
Regulation is both a driver and a constraint in the sustainable transformation of fitness facilities. In European Union member states, building performance standards, energy labeling, and disclosure requirements are becoming stricter, pushing operators to upgrade older facilities or face rising operating costs and potential penalties. In United States, state-level regulations in places like California, New York, and Massachusetts are moving faster than federal policy, creating a patchwork of requirements that national fitness chains must navigate. United Kingdom, Canada, and Australia are similarly tightening building codes and emissions reduction targets, with implications for commercial fitness spaces.
In rapidly growing markets across Asia, Africa, and South America, regulatory frameworks are more varied, with some countries prioritizing rapid urban development and job creation over stringent environmental standards. However, international investors and global brands operating in these regions often impose their own internal ESG criteria, effectively raising the bar even where local regulation is less demanding.
